Interesting facts
1

The tunnel is re-carved annually because the movement of the glacier, which travels several meters per year, collapses the structure during the winter.

2

The ice inside the grotto is estimated to be several hundred years old.

3

The Rhone Glacier is the primary source of the Rhone River, which eventually flows into Lake Geneva and the Mediterranean Sea.

4

The iconic Hotel Belvédère nearby was built in 1882 and served as a major stop for horse-drawn carriage travelers crossing the pass.

5

The site was featured in the 1964 James Bond film 'Goldfinger' during a car chase sequence.

Overview

The Eisgrotte Belvédère is an artificial ice tunnel carved annually into the interior of the retreating Rhone Glacier in the Swiss Alps. It is located directly adjacent to the historic Hotel Belvédère on the Furka Pass road. The tunnel allows visitors to walk inside the glacial ice, which exhibits a distinct blue tint due to the absorption of red light wavelengths. Because the glacier is constantly in motion and melting, the cave must be re-excavated every year. The site provides a visceral illustration of glacial retreat, as markers indicate where the ice mass stood in previous decades. The entrance is accessed via a short path from the mountain road parking area. It is one of the few places in Europe where the structural interior of a glacier is accessible without technical climbing gear.

Insider tips

Wear waterproof, non-slip footwear as the ground inside the tunnel is often wet and icy.

Bring a warm jacket, as temperatures inside the ice tunnel remain near freezing regardless of the exterior air temperature.

Check road conditions before departing, as the Furka Pass is subject to frequent closures due to weather and seasonal snow accumulation.

What to avoid

Do not attempt to walk on the exposed glacier ice outside the marked tunnel path without professional training, as deep crevasses are common and dangerous.

Good to know

Open only during the summer season, typically from early June to mid-October, depending on snow conditions on the pass.

Etiquette

Do not touch the walls excessively to help preserve the ice; stay within marked safety barriers.
